What is a night janitor?

Night janitors are cleaning professionals who work during nighttime hours to maintain cleanliness and hygiene in buildings such as offices, schools, hospitals, or commercial spaces. Their duties typically include sweeping, mopping, dusting, emptying trash, and sanitizing restrooms and common areas. Working at night allows janitors to clean spaces with minimal disruption to daily operations. They may also be responsible for basic maintenance tasks and reporting any damages or safety hazards. Night janitors play a crucial role in ensuring that facilities are clean and safe for occupants the next day.

What does a night janitor do?

A night janitor focuses on cleaning a building or facility after business hours. During an overnight shift as a janitor, you handle standard custodial responsibilities, such as cleaning or vacuuming floors, disinfecting surfaces, emptying trash, replacing supplies in restrooms, and making minor repairs if necessary. In addition to cleaning, you also manage the inventory of cleaning supplies and equipment. You occasionally perform more significant cleaning and maintenance tasks, such as waxing floors, steam cleaning carpets, disinfecting bathrooms, and washing interior and exterior windows. Your duties include ensuring that the building remains secure during your shift.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a night janitor,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Night Janitor, you need basic cleaning skills, physical stamina, attention to detail, and typically a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with cleaning equipment, chemical safety procedures, and sometimes OSHA regulations is important for safe and effective work. Reliability, independence, and good time management are valuable soft skills for working unsupervised during overnight shifts. These competencies ensure that facilities remain clean, safe, and ready for use by staff and visitors each day.

What are some common challenges faced by night janitors and how can they effectively manage them?

Night janitors often work independently during late hours, which can pose challenges such as staying motivated and alert, ensuring personal safety, and addressing unexpected maintenance issues without immediate support. To manage these, effective time management, maintaining clear communication with supervisors, and following established safety protocols are key. Additionally, familiarizing oneself with building layouts and emergency procedures can help night janitors work efficiently and confidently during their shifts.

Do night janitors work overnight?

Yes, night janitors typically work overnight shifts, often starting in the evening and ending early in the morning. This schedule allows them to clean and maintain facilities when they are less occupied, and they may use cleaning tools and safety equipment during their shift.
